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2278594149 79706908971 8911108 00860 93475791767
191 28479461
191 28479461
258333782 02869087718 000
All about undefined
Interested in learning more?
191 28479461
258333782 02869087718 000
See more
30 31 9483414
35 10679749 8704398185
See more
639802 34 6876575913
063870 98299 363075373 63041606
See more